Chilamathur Tehsil - Population, Sex Ratio & Literacy Rate

Chilamathur is a tehsil in Anantapur district, Andhra Pradesh, India, with 15 villages. As per Census 2011, the total population is 51456, sex ratio is 99.76% females per 1,000 males, and the overall literacy rate is 54.91%.
